• Assassin's Creed Mirage, the upcoming installment in the Assassin's Creed franchise, is set to feature complete ray tracing support and the ability to run the game in 8K resolution. This information comes from a recent interview with the game's developers, who have emphasized their commitment to delivering a visually stunning experience for players.
• According to the developers, the implementation of ray tracing in Assassin's Creed Mirage will be comprehensive, affecting various aspects of the game's visual presentation, including lighting, reflections, and shadows. This advanced rendering technique is expected to enhance the overall immersion and realism of the game's world, providing a more authentic and visually captivating experience for players.
• The ability to run Assassin's Creed Mirage in 8K resolution, which offers four times the pixel count of standard 4K, is a significant technical achievement and will cater to players with high-end gaming setups. This resolution will allow for an unprecedented level of detail and clarity, further enhancing the game's visual fidelity and immersing players in the rich and vibrant world of Assassin's Creed.
